Setting the Right Price for Your Land
Pricing your land correctly is one of the most critical steps when you sell your land in West Allis quickly and profitably. Unlike houses, which have tangible features such as the number of bedrooms, bathrooms, and square footage for comparison, vacant land is valued based on several factors. These include location, zoning regulations, accessibility, and nearby developments. Setting the right price ensures you attract serious buyers and maximize your return.
The first step in determining a competitive price is researching recent land sales in West Allis. Look at properties similar in size, location, and zoning to understand what buyers are willing to pay. Keep in mind that land located near commercial areas, schools, and transportation hubs generally has a higher value than more remote properties. If your land has access to utilities such as water, sewage, gas, and electricity, it will also be worth more than raw, undeveloped land.
Another key consideration is the zoning designation of your property. Land that is zoned for residential development may appeal to homebuilders or individuals looking to construct their own homes. Commercially zoned land, on the other hand, might attract investors or business owners who want to develop retail, office, or industrial spaces. Knowing the zoning category of your land will help you determine a fair market price and target the right buyers.

Negotiating the Sale
When a buyer shows interest, the negotiation process begins, which can be one of the most critical steps in selling your land in West Allis. Be prepared to discuss not just the price but also financing options, contingencies, and terms of the sale.
Some buyers may request seller financing, where instead of receiving a lump sum payment, you allow the buyer to make payments over time. This can be an attractive option if you want to generate steady income and are willing to wait for full payment, but it does come with risks, such as potential default. If you’re considering this option, it’s essential to set clear terms and consult with a real estate attorney to draft a solid agreement.
Additionally, when you sell your land in West Allis, buyers may want to conduct further due diligence before finalizing the purchase. They might request soil tests, surveys, or environmental assessments to ensure the land is suitable for their intended use. If your property is in a developing area, buyers may need to confirm zoning regulations, utility access, and any local building restrictions. Being proactive and having these documents readily available can help speed up negotiations and make your West Allis land sale more appealing to serious buyers.

Managing Financial Considerations and Tax Implications
Selling your land in West Allis isn’t just about transferring ownership—it also involves financial responsibilities that sellers need to be aware of. One of the most significant factors is capital gains tax, which applies when selling property at a profit. If you’ve owned the land for a long time, your tax liability could be substantial. Consulting a tax professional can help you explore ways to minimize taxes, such as reinvesting in other real estate through a 1031 exchange. Additionally, if your land has outstanding property taxes, those must be settled before closing. Potential buyers will likely conduct a title search to check for unpaid taxes or liens, which could complicate the sale. Ensuring that your financial records are clear and up to date will make selling your land in West Allis a much smoother process.
Completing the Sale and Closing the Deal
Once you and the buyer agree on the terms to sell your land in West Allis, the closing process begins. A title company or real estate attorney will oversee the transaction to ensure everything is legally sound. Typically, the buyer submits an earnest money deposit as a sign of commitment, and the final sale documents are prepared. At closing, both parties will sign the necessary paperwork, including the purchase agreement and deed transfer documents. If you’re selling through a real estate agent, they will help facilitate the process, ensuring all legal steps are properly followed. Once everything is finalized, ownership is transferred, and you’ll receive the sale proceeds via direct deposit or check, completing your land sale in West Allis successfully.
